SAFETY PRECAUTIONS

- Do not use excessive force when tightening the monitor's connection block screws.

Always disconnect the power supply

 

before making modifications to the equipment.

- The installation and handling of these devices must be carried out by 

authorised personnel

.

- All of the wiring must run at least 

40cm away from any other wiring

.

- Install the monitor in a dry and protected place without risk of drip or water projections.

- Do not place in humid, dusty or smoky locations, or near sources of heat.

- Before connecting the system to the mains, check the connections between the door panel, power supplies, switches 

and monitors.

- Always follow the instructions contained in this manual.
